A way to uninstall IconXP from your computer

You can find below detailed information on how to uninstall IconXP for Windows. It is written by Aha-Soft. You can find out more on Aha-Soft or check for application updates here. Click on to get more details about IconXP on Aha-Soft's website. IconXP is usually set up in the C:\Archivos de programa\IconXP directory, however this location can vary a lot depending on the user's decision while installing the application. The full command line for uninstalling IconXP is C:\Archivos de programa\IconXP\uninstall.exe. Note that if you will type this command in Start / Run Note you may be prompted for administrator rights. iconxp.exe is the IconXP's main executable file and it takes about 3.63 MB (3803648 bytes) on disk.

IconXP installs the following the executables on your PC, occupying about 3.78 MB (3963392 bytes) on disk.

  • iconxp.exe (3.63 MB)
  • uninstall.exe (156.00 KB)
